Add to basketPaperback. Condition: New. Print on Demand. This book delves into the complex realm of hysteria, a condition often misunderstood and misdiagnosed. The author embarks on a historical journey, tracing the evolution of thought on hysteria from the late 19th century to the early 20th century. This exploration sheds light on the shifting understanding of this enigmatic condition, contrasting the older, broader definition of hysteria with the more refined and specific concept of "pithiatisme." Central to this book is the debate surrounding the role of suggestion in the development of hysterical symptoms. The author delves into the mechanisms of suggestion, exploring its influence on various manifestations of hysteria, such as paralysis, contractures, and sensory disturbances. By examining the interplay between suggestion and the human psyche, the book offers valuable insights into the nature of hysteria and its impact on individuals. Furthermore, the book delves into the diagnostic challenges associated with hysteria, particularly distinguishing it from organic neurological conditions and malingering. Through detailed case studies and meticulous observations, the author provides practical guidance for healthcare professionals navigating the complexities of diagnosing and treating hysteria. Ultimately, this book underscores the importance of a nuanced understanding of hysteria, emphasizing its psychological underpinnings and responsiveness to suggestion. By demystifying this often-misconstrued condition, the author paves the way for more effective diagnosis, treatment, and support for individuals grappling with hysteria's challenges. En Neurologie de Guerre, avec 37 figures et 8 planches hors texte. -- Joseph Jules François Félix Babinski (1857-1932) war ein französischer Neurologe. Babinski gehört zu den ersten Neurologen, die sich mit der Erforschung und klinischen Diagnostik von Erkrankungen des Kleinhirns befassten. - Jules Froment (1878-1946) war ein französischer Arzt, der insbesondere auf dem Gebiet der Neurologie tätig war. Während des Ersten Weltkrieges arbeitete er bei Joseph Babinski am Hôpital Pitié Salpêtrière in Paris, wo er mit traumatischen Nervenverletzungen in Berührung kam und 1915 das später nach ihm benannte Froment-Zeichen bei einer Schädigung des Nervus ulnaris beschrieb. Gemeinsam mit Babinski veröffentlichte er eine Schrift zu Störungen des vegetativen Nervensystems bei Kriegstraumatisierten.[wikipedia] KK-PS23-6 Sprache: Englisch Gewicht in Gramm: 400.
